I am Inexperienced at world-building but I'm diving in headfirst. My RPG background was MERPS and a touch of Paranoia back in my "yoof" but I've never attempted to create a campaign world like I am trying to establish now for my kids and long-distance friends.

My goal is to convert multiple magic the gathering custom build decks into an ACKS campaign world capable of zooming out to table top battles with the (free) Domains at war set.

I know there are a lot of resources available on youtube for worldbuilding which I am wading through, but I'm struggling with a couple of issues at the moment  that I don't think I'll get ACKS relevant answers to anywhere else.

I'm basing much of the campaign world on the Kamigowah MtG block set along with Some Guildpact.  

I have Core Rules, Player Handbook and Sinister Stone to my name but I feel it is a little lite on the mechanics of dealing with spirits, having stats for Invisible Stakers, Spectres, Shadows and Wraiths between them. How much would "Lairs & Encounters" aid me in compiling a benevolent/malevolent spirit predominant campaign world?

I want to emulate the MtG splice onto Arcane mechanic. Is there a homebrew system in existence that I can crib?

I'm petty sure I will be able to muddle through with the resources I've got but if you are further down the road on this journey than I am I would very much like to sit at your feet for a while and listen.

You’d probably find Heroic Fantasy Handbook to be the most useful to you, in that it has rules for ceremonial magic, cacodemons, black and white magic, and other stuff. Lairs & Encounters does add some new undead types, too, although spirits aren’t its focus.
